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
62370112 72811776416 4071 9408
7221171568 954
7221171568 954
72 2625261 6000742 83881
All about undefined
Interested in learning more?
7221171568 954
72 2625261 6000742 83881
See more
68 747926486
5667 18 83684014 058299
See more
15733068409 41094418800
671 66810 8831106516
See more